You need to know the type of gem that you are purchasing. Gems are divided into three main categories: imitation, synthetic and natural. Natural and synthetic are both real, while imitation is just basically colored plastic. A natural stone is mined from the earth, and a synthetic is a lab-created gem.

When you go shopping for sterling silver jewelry pieces, take with you a magnet and a monocle. As a precious metal, silver should never be attracted to a magnet. True sterling silver will also have a mark on it to indicate its quality, such as “.925” or “ster”. If the item has no markings indicating its authenticity, then be wary.

You want to ensure that your jewelry always looks its best so do everything you can to stop it from tarnishing. Keep your jewelry away from water. Many metals can become tarnished, rusty or dull when exposed to water too often. Painting a thin layer of clear-colored nail polish on your metal jewelry can add a protective barrier to it.

Costume jewelry needs to be handled carefully. That’s because a lot of the costume settings are not set-in; they have usually been glued. Never immerse your costume jewelry or use harsh chemicals on it. The best way to clean these pieces are to wipe them clean with a damp cloth and dry immediately with another cloth. This will assure that you costume jewelry will continue looking great.

You should try to find out whether a gemstone was treated prior to purchasing it. If it was treated, you should discover the way it was treated. Depending on the type of treatment used, the piece will require varying types of care. For example, you should avoid cleaning a gem that has been treated with a certain solution that could peel off the treatment because this could harm the gem.

Take extra care when you are untangling necklaces. Don’t be tempted to give up on the tangled metal. It’s plastic wrap to the rescue. Lay the necklace out on plastic wrap, then apply baby or mineral oil. After the necklace has loosened, try to untangle it by hand. If this does not work, consider using a sturdy pin or needle. Be sure to use extra caution due to the slippery oil. Use a mild liquid soap to remove the oil and then pat dry with a towel.
